久久午夜无码,日日射天天射五月丁香婷婷我来了 ,欧美黑人又长又粗在线视频,午夜天网站

html5輪播圖代碼(前端開發(fā)CSS3動畫實現(xiàn)焦點圖文輪播圖效果)

html5輪播圖代碼(前端開發(fā)CSS3動畫實現(xiàn)焦點圖文輪播圖效果)

顏高峰 2025-04-15 科技 34 次瀏覽 0個評論

焦點圖主要是指網(wǎng)頁焦點位置的圖片,一般焦點圖可以是單張圖,也可以是一組動態(tài)切換的圖片的組合。由于處在終端用戶視覺焦點位置因此焦點圖的作用至關重要,焦點圖也成為網(wǎng)站首頁面設計的重點。焦點圖樣式如下所示:

前端開發(fā)-CSS3動畫實現(xiàn)焦點(圖文輪播)圖效果

焦點輪播圖示例

常用實現(xiàn)焦點圖或者輪播圖的前端技術較多,如JavaScript技術、BootStrap組件、CSS技術等。本文主要介紹使用CSS3提供的動畫功能實現(xiàn)簡單輪播效果。首先給出輪播實現(xiàn)動畫效果如下所示:

前端開發(fā)-CSS3動畫實現(xiàn)焦點(圖文輪播)圖效果

焦點圖實現(xiàn)效果展示

1、實現(xiàn)的基本思路

本例題設計實現(xiàn)圖文輪播,主要包括圖片的輪播與文字輪播兩部分,基本思路是實現(xiàn)按照周期改變圖層背景實現(xiàn)圖片的輪播。改變或者移動文字圖層位置實現(xiàn)文字部分的移動及動畫效果。

2、animation與@keyframe

通過使用CSS3提供的animation屬性方法,我們可以編寫動畫,實現(xiàn)元素的移動、放縮、顏色改變等動畫效果。Animation主要屬性包括綁定動畫的名稱、執(zhí)行動畫的實踐、動畫啊延遲等相關屬性?;菊Z法如下:

前端開發(fā)-CSS3動畫實現(xiàn)焦點(圖文輪播)圖效果

對應屬性值分別為動畫名稱、執(zhí)行時間、速度曲線、延遲時間、執(zhí)行次數(shù)、是否反向播放;

@keyframes與animation結合使用,主要用于實現(xiàn)對動畫進行定義。通過定義動畫時長的百分比,確定在各個階段動畫的效果。@keyframes定義形式如下:

@keyframe animation_name{ 0%{樣式1} 100%{樣式2}}

3、transform:translateX

該屬性主要用于實現(xiàn)x軸方向元素的移動,需要在使用時提供參數(shù)值,參數(shù)即為移動的值,正負號表示移動的方向,如:

transform:translateX(-1000px);

4、改變背景background-image

CSS屬性background-image主要用于設置元素的背景,常用于頁面、圖層的背景圖片的設置。代碼示例如下:

background-image:url('images/1.jpg');CSS3動畫實現(xiàn)焦點圖效果實現(xiàn)

本例主要實現(xiàn)圖文輪播效果,主要素材為輪播圖片,采用了1000*600的圖片5張,輪播周期為20s。圖片縮略圖如下:

前端開發(fā)-CSS3動畫實現(xiàn)焦點(圖文輪播)圖效果

素材縮略圖

頁面主要采用div為容器實現(xiàn)布局,其中輪播圖片所在層為父層,文字部分為子層,子層相對父層底部定位。根據(jù)圖片尺寸設置子層寬度為5000,超出部分隱藏。頁面布局代碼如下:

前端開發(fā)-CSS3動畫實現(xiàn)焦點(圖文輪播)圖效果

整體頁面文件代碼

頁面基本HTML代碼如上所示,a層為圖片展示層,s層為文字展示層,c類型的div為文字容器層。頁面效果如下所示:

前端開發(fā)-CSS3動畫實現(xiàn)焦點(圖文輪播)圖效果

頁面布局效果

動畫實現(xiàn)主要在style css樣式部分進行編寫,定義兩個動畫,名稱分別為mymove()與smove(),其中mymove主要用于實現(xiàn)圖片切換,綁定到父層a上。Smove主要用于實現(xiàn)文字移動,綁定到s子層上。動畫實現(xiàn)部分代碼描述如下:

前端開發(fā)-CSS3動畫實現(xiàn)焦點(圖文輪播)圖效果

CSS動畫部分代碼

動畫實現(xiàn)部分主要代碼如上所示,通過@keyframe分別對mymove與smove動畫進行規(guī)則編寫,最終實現(xiàn)圖文輪播的效果。本例頁面布局樣式部分代碼如下所示:

前端開發(fā)-CSS3動畫實現(xiàn)焦點(圖文輪播)圖效果

元素樣式代碼

本頭條號長期關注編程資訊分享;編程課程、素材、代碼分享及編程培訓。如果您對以上方面有興趣或代碼錯誤、建議與意見,可以聯(lián)系作者,共同探討。期待大家關注!相關文章鏈接如下:

前端開發(fā)-JavaScript DOM動態(tài)生成文本框

前端開發(fā)-拼圖游戲(N數(shù)碼問題)A*算法智能求解效果展示

前端設計-JavaScript美女拼圖游戲開發(fā)實例

前端設計-教你如何快速繪制HTML5動畫

前端設計-響應式頁面開發(fā)基礎

前端設計-Ajax技術及實例展示

轉(zhuǎn)載請注明來自夕逆IT,本文標題:《html5輪播圖代碼(前端開發(fā)CSS3動畫實現(xiàn)焦點圖文輪播圖效果)》

每一天,每一秒,你所做的決定都會改變你的人生!

發(fā)表評論

快捷回復:

評論列表 (暫無評論,34人圍觀)參與討論

還沒有評論,來說兩句吧...

A∨在线观看| 国产一级一级一级成人毛片 | 一区二区亚洲天堂| 久久经典交视频| AV无码破译在线观看| 亚洲Av无码一区二区乱子亲| 风间中文字幕一区二区三区| 藏春阁视频| 未满十八18禁止免费无码网站| 亚洲午夜精品久久久久| 尤物人妻呻吟| 巨胸喷奶水视频免费播放www | 四虎影院8848| 狠狠色噜噜狠狠狠888米奇| 久久99国产综合精合精品免费| 久久男人的天堂| 好大好爽好长的免费视频| 日韩欧美国产丝袜无码| 综合区小说区| 草草影视CCYY国产日本| 伊人久热这里只有精品视频99| 天天影视色香欲综合视频人妻 | 亚洲欧美国产精品久久| 精品福利在线观看| 午夜亚洲黄色视频| 亚洲人成人无码WWW电影首页| 日韩欧洲精品无码AV| 国产精品第9页| 亚洲热妇无码Av在线播放| 天天干天天色2020| 成人网站导航东京热| 亚洲色图综合网站| 亚洲午夜久久久久电影网| 亚洲精品成AV人片天堂无码| 五月丁香、六月婷婷| t66y久久精品蜜桃| 国产a∨国片精品久久社区| 91人人澡人人爽人人精品| 日韩免费看.com| 激情四射操逼色图| 99精品国产综合久久久久五月天 |